Housemaid
She made her entry like an innocent soul
My heart elated full circle,did rock-n-roll;
Little did I know there was bomb in store
Like a delayed fuse, ready to explode.
Day one, rules were declared----
Not to be left alone at any cost;
Thrice a day will call her mom
And would sleep, no where, but in my room.
And her crying, most dangerous of all
Were no less than a cloud burst;
Tornado, tsunami, katrina,and cyclone,
I stood there wet like a battered shore.
Who am I?..I asked myself.
Master of the house or 'Hukum ka Gulam';
The serpant of anger did raise its head,
But quickly subdued, for fear of loss.
So to make peace I found myself entertaining ---
First to the movie;
Then for the dinner;
Then to the bookfair;
But nothing could
Stop the incessant cloud burst;
So to save my life, I packed her off,
To where the flash flood did belong.
My body released of all the pain
Slept and snored, the whole day long;
It was such a relief to see myself alive,
With heartbeat happily doing,
tick-tock, tick -tock.
